“Have you noticed the serene atmosphere here at Trapeang Sala Pagoda?” I ask. It is a contemporary monastery and pagoda on Phnom Penh’s southwestern side. Trapeang Sala Pagoda may appear simple at first glance. Its cultural and historical importance runs deep.

The name Trapeang Sala translates to “The Pond Pavilion”. It hints at the pagoda’s tranquil setting. The pagoda features a couple of stupas. These stupas appear to be many decades old. They stand as silent witnesses to the passage of time.

Trapeang Sala Pagoda is located in the Dangkao District. More precisely it is in the Prey Veaeng Commune. It is a bit outside the main tourist zones. To explore sites like this, a local guide is invaluable.

Remember to dress respectfully when visiting Trapeang Sala Pagoda. Cover your shoulders and knees. Remove your shoes and hat before entering any building. Monks’ quarters are called Kot. The main temple building is called Vihear or Pagoda. The dining hall is Salaa Chan. The meeting hall is Salaa Thommatsophie. You should not make loud noises.

The stupas are called Chedi. They often hold cremated remains of monks or royalty. Some contain relics. The entire complex is called Wat.

Trapeang Sala Pagoda may not be as famous as Wat Phnom or the Silver Pagoda. It offers a peaceful retreat. It allows you to experience Cambodian Buddhism. This pagoda and monastery present a unique cultural experience. It is a contrast to the bustling city.
